What companies run services between Swanley, Kent, England and Crayford, England?

Go-Coachhire operates a bus from Bartholomew Way Asda to Home Gardens hourly, and the journey takes 25 min. Go Ahead London also services this route hourly. Alternatively, you can take a train from Swanley to Crayford via London Bridge in around 59 min.
